E111
The rotation of the laser motor cooling fan is faulty.
0000 The lock signal arrives for 5 sec or more
although the laser motor cooling fan (FM1) is
being driven.
- Check if there is no foreign material in the rotation
assembly of the laser motor cooling fan.
- Check if the connector (J503) of the relay PCB is
mounted properly.
- Replace the laser motor cooling fan.
- Replace the DC controller PCB.
E121
The rotation of the laser cooling fan (1/2) is faulty.
0001 The lock signal arrives for 5 sec or more
although the laser cooling fan 1 (FM3) is being
driven.
- Check if there is no foreign material in the rotation
assembly of the laser cooling fan 1.
- Check if the connector (J503) of the relay PCB is
mounted properly.
- Replace the laser cooling fan 1.
- Replace the DC controller PCB.
0002 The lock signal arrives for 5 sec or more
although the laser cooling fan 2 (FM5) is being
driven.
- Check if there is no foreign material in the rotation
assembly of the laser cooling fan 2.
- Check if the connector (J503) of the relay PCB is
mounted properly.
- Replace the laser cooling fan 2.
- Replace the DC controller PCB.
E202
There is an error in the detection of the scanner home position.
0000 Scanner home position cannot be detected
within a specific period of time after the power
switch is turned on or the Start key is pressed.
Caution
No code will be indicated. The keys will be locked. You
can check the code in service mode
(COPIER>DISPLAY>ERR).
- Check if the scanner motor is connected properly, and
replace the scanner motor if necessary.
- Check if the connector (J1720) of the relay PCB is
mounted properly.
- Replace the scanner home position sensor.
- Replace the reader controller PCB.
E204
There is an error in the detection of the image leading edge signal.
0000 During forward movement in fixed reading
mode or during a home position search, the
image leading signal does not occur; or, in
stream reading mode, the image leading edge
signal does not arrive from the ADF controller
PCB.
Caution
No code will be indicated. The keys will be locked. You
can check the code in service mode
(COPIER>DISPLAY>ERR).
- Check if the scanner motor is connected properly, and
replace the scanner motor if necessary.
- Replace the scanner image leading edge sensor.
- Replace the reader controller PCB.
E220
Inverter is faulty.
0001 An error is detected in the lamp inverter PCB. - Check the connection of the lamp inverter PCB, and
replace if necessary.
- Check the connection of the reader controller PCB, and
replace if necessary.
E225
Scanning lamp is not turned on properly.
0000 A specific signal level cannot be attained by
CCD gain correction at power-on.
- Check the connection of scanning lamp, and replace if
necessary.
- Check the connection of inverter PCB, and replace if
necessary.
- Check the connection of CCD/AP PCB, and replace if
necessary.
- Check the connection of reader controller PCB, and
replace if necessary.
0002 The end gain correction value has changed
more than the specified level, compared
with the correction value level of the previous
sheet
- Check the connection of scanning lamp, and replace if
necessary.
- Check the connection of inverter PCB, and replace if
necessary.
- Check the connection of CCD/AP PCB, and replace if
necessary.
- Check the connection of reader controller PCB, and
replace if necessary.
E240
The communication between the MCON and DCON is faulty.
0000 A communication fault exists between the
CPUs of the main controller PCB and the DC
controller PCB.
- Check the wiring between the DC controller PCB and
the main controller PCB.
- Replace the DC controller PCB.
- Replace the main controller PCB.
